In a very tight and awkward situation; stalled by a dilemma; in a box: I'm in a bind, damned if I do and damned if I don't
[1940s+ Loggers; fr the situation of a logger whose saw is caught and held tight by the weight of a tree or branch]
In an awkward situation; in a bind: No, and don't put me in a box
